(W) Joshua Williamson
(A/CA) Rafa Sandoval
HOUSE OF BRAINIAC PART ONE! BRAINIAC ATTACKS! Brainiac's Lobo army invades Metropolis in an action-packed oversized issue! The Super family and all the heroes of Metropolis join the fight, but will they be enough to hold off Brainiac's lethal and crazed soldiers?! Can Superman and Lex learn what Brainiac is searching for? He's not bottling Metropolis, so what is he collecting instead?!

BONUS REVIEW by Shawn


Hey Kids! Good Comics! I know you're used to crossover stories that don't, um, cross over much. House of Braniac is not one of these. So here's the thing, if you've been reading the current Superman series, you are absolutely going to want this book. There is an important reveal that has been set up for the last whole year in the Superman title, and it's just aces. So didn't see it coming. Highly recommended for those who like the best Superman stuff since Byrne, anybody that enjoys conversations between Luthor and Braniac, and fans of the the inevitable appearance of the Main Man.

I give it 10 out of 10 Grahams
